My name is Sarah Hynds, mother of Corporal Joseph 'Joey' Etchells. The Second Battalion the Royal Regiment of Fusiliers. On 19th July 2009 during operation Herrick 10 in the Sangin area of Helmand Province in Afghanistan Joey was killed by an Improvised Explosive Device whilst on foot patrol. He was 22 years old; he joined the armed forces at 16 years old and served his country many times, including Northern Ireland, Jordan and 3 tours of Afghanistan.

He was committed to his men and his job. He didn't ask the price for serving his country, he just paid it!

It is now almost one year on and on the 24th July 2010 in memory of Joey we are holding a 10 mile sponsored walk and charity auction in aid of the Fusiliers Aid Society (Charity No 259229).

Unfortunately Joseph didn't survive this tour of duty but many soldiers that do, face life long physical and mental trauma.

They need our support and understanding to ensure they are not forgotten!

The walk will start at Micklehurst Cricket Club Mossley, along the roman roads to Dovestones Reservoir where we will walk all the way round. This will bring us past Joey's Life for a Life Memorial Tree where some of his ashes are placed, returning back to Micklehurst Cricket Club along the roads.

About the charity

Fusiliers Aid Society

Verified by JustGiving

RCN 259229
To provide assistance to serving or former members of The Royal Regiment of Fusiliers, including widows and dependents, who have fallen on hard times through no fault of their own. We also help Fusiliers and their famillies who are bereaved, wounded or ill. Grants are made to individuals.
